如何在颤振中生成条形码?

Ank*_*kla 2 android dart flutter flutter-dependencies

我想在颤振中生成条形码,但我只找到像barcode_scan这样的条形码扫描器软件包,但是我想要像zxing库(Android中的本机)这样的东西,它也可以生成多种格式的条形码,如EAN,Code128等.虽然我的要求是EAN.

col*_*lin 6

我已经实现了Flutter库,只是你想要的.

请点击这里barcode_flutter 支持EAN8和EAN13.

截图


raj*_*ter 2

Barcode_scan使用Android 插件的zxing库,因此您可以轻松扩展该插件以支持条形码生成的 API。对于该插件的 iOS 版本,使用AVMetadataMachineReadableCodeObject代替 zxing,因为 xzing 的 iOS 端口已停止使用。Flutter 支持 iOS 8.0+,iOS 8.0 引入了用于生成条形码的 API 作为Core Image API的一部分。支持的格式有:

  • 方形二维码
  • 阿兹特克电码符号
  • PDF 417 符号
  • 数据矩阵代码符号

如果您在此列表中查找条形码,则可以轻松分叉 Barcode_scan 包来为您的应用程序添加生成功能。

  • 这是您必须自己实现的代码。也许包所有者有兴趣添加功能。这是有道理的,因为它没有那么多额外的代码。 (2认同)